ABOUT THIS COURSE
Forklift Truck Licence delivers TLILIC0003 — the High Risk Work Licence (HRWL) qualification required to operate a forklift truck in Australia, leading to the LF licence card issued by the state WHS regulator.
In Australia, operating a forklift truck (other than a pedestrian-operated or pallet truck) requires a High Risk Work Licence (LF class). This course delivers the competency assessment and prepares participants to lodge their HRWL application with the state regulator.
The course covers the standard counterbalance forklift. For specialised forklifts (order pickers, reach trucks with stabilisers), additional familiarisation may be required by the employer. The licence is recognised across all Australian states and territories.

What You Will Learn
Course Content
- High Risk Work Licence (LF) — what it covers and how to apply
- Forklift types — counterbalance, reach, container handler and rough-terrain
- Forklift components and safety systems — mast, carriage, ROPS, FOPS
- Pre-operational inspection — systematic pre-start checks and logbook entries
- Stability triangle — how forklifts can tip and how to prevent it
- Load capacity and load chart — reading and applying ratings
- Load assessment — weight, centre of gravity and load condition
- Travelling with a load — speed, mast position and visibility
- Pedestrian and traffic management around forklifts
- Stacking and de-stacking — racking, ground stacks and double-stacking
- Refuelling and battery handling for LPG and electric forklifts
- Working in confined warehouse spaces and tight aisles
- Working on ramps, slopes and uneven surfaces
- Emergency procedures — tipping, mechanical failure, fire and incident response
- Post-operational shutdown, parking and security
- HRWL application process — documentation, photos and regulator submission

Course Details
Entry Requirements
- No formal prerequisites — open to all
- Minimum 18 years of age (HRWL licence requirement)
- Reasonable English language and literacy for written assessment and licence application
- Photo ID required for HRWL application
- Appropriate workwear — long sleeve shirt, long pants, closed-in safety boots
- Valid Unique Student Identifier (USI) required for certification
